Hamilton Khaki Field Automatic

  • Same H-10 / C07 movement as Tissot PRX and Mido — paying brand premium for the Hamilton heritage
  • 3 Hz "slow" seconds beat (visible 6 ticks/sec vs. 8)
  • Strap quality is adequate, not exceptional
  • No hacking, but movement is auto-only (no hand-wind on the 80h variant — older H-30 caliber refs had it)

Bulova Lunar Pilot Chronograph

  • 45mm is large.
  • Quartz won't satisfy mechanical purists.
  • Bulova brand prestige is below Omega; some buyers feel the brand undersells the Apollo provenance.
